WordPress Platform
KBK Connect blogs are built from the WordPress platform. You get all the functions of a standard free WordPress blog, allowing you to make blog posts, post-dated blog posts, static pages, and the following:

  • Save posts as drafts
  • Create public, private, and password-protected blog posts
  • Autosave of posts/pages with option of reverting to older saved version
  • Organize posts into categories and create parent/child pages
  • Add custom tags to each post
  • Allow/Disallow comments for each post and page
  • Set up multiple authors for blog posts
  • Create a custom page sort order (default is alphabetical)
  • Manage users who have registered at your blog
  • Create multiple blogs from one account
  • Import your blog from Blogger
  • Remote publishing (Atom and XML-RPC)

Page/Post Redirection
New Page/Post > Page Links To
Set up a blank page or post to redirect to a different webpage. Create a new page/post as usual, leaving the content blank (except for the title). Scroll down to “Page Links To” and enter the URL you want visitors to be taken to when they click on the page/post’s title. You can set the link to open in a new window (default is set to open in the same window) and whether or not this is a permanent redirect.

Email Subscription Service
Settings > Subscribe2
Allow fans the option of subscribing to your blog and receiving an email when you post new content. Set up your subscription service to send you a notification for changes in subscribers, use HTML stylesheets in the emails, include/exclude pages/password protected posts/private posts (great for sending information only to subscribers). Select when your subscribers will be notified of new posts – every time you create a new post, hourly, daily, or as a weekly digest. You can even set up your own email templates and exclude certain categories.

Page > New Page
Once you have updated your subscription settings, create a new page. Insert the subscription form into the page by clicking the yellow “S2″ button on the ‘kitchen sink’. You can add text before and after the form if desired. Now go back to Settings > Subscribe2 and update step 7 by selecting the new page you created.

Tools > Subscribers
Manage the people who have subscribed to your blog. Add or remove people and manually confirm email addresses of the people you know.
